Ingredients
- 1 Cup rolled oats
- 3/4 Cup all-purpose flour
- 1/2 Cup light brown sugar
- Pinch of salt
- 1/2 Tsp ground ginger
- 8 Tbsp unsalted butter, melted
- 1 Tsp cornstarch
- 2 Cup Bobalu strawberries, diced
- 2 Tbsp lemon juice
- 1 Tbsp granulated sugar, for sprinkle
Directions
Preheat oven to 375 degrees. Line an 8×8 inch baking pan with parchment paper. In a large mixing bowl, mix together the oats, all-purpose flour, light brown sugar, ginger and salt. Pour into the melted butter and mix until all of the oats are moistened, and the mixture is thoroughly combined. Reserve 1/2 cup of the oat mixture.
Press the remaining oat mixture into prepared baking pan. Spread the strawberry on top of the oat mixture, then sprinkle the cornstarch evenly over the top, sprinkle lemon juice and granulated sugar.
Reserved 1/2 cup oat mixture; crumble this over the strawberry on top. Bake for 25-30 minutes, until the crumbs look golden. Allow to cool completely before cutting into bars. Enjoy!
